"From Solo Trips to Family Vacations: How to Make the Most of Your Travels"

Spread the love

Traveling is one of life’s greatest pleasures, allowing us to explore new places, cultures, and experiences. Whether you prefer solo trips or family vacations, there are endless opportunities to make the most of your travels and create lasting memories.

For those who enjoy traveling alone, solo trips can be a liberating and fulfilling experience. You have the freedom to plan your itinerary, explore at your own pace, and immerse yourself in the local culture without any distractions. However, traveling solo can also be intimidating for some, as it requires navigating unfamiliar territories on your own. To make the most of your solo trip, it’s important to do thorough research beforehand, stay organized, and always be aware of your surroundings. It’s also a good idea to stay connected with friends and family back home, and to always have a backup plan in case of emergencies.

On the other hand, family vacations can be a wonderful way to bond with loved ones and create unforgettable memories together. Traveling with children can be both rewarding and challenging, as little ones may have different needs and preferences. To make the most of your family vacation, it’s important to involve your kids in the planning process and choose activities that everyone will enjoy. Look for family-friendly accommodations, such as resorts with kid’s clubs or vacation rentals with plenty of space for everyone to relax. Remember to be flexible and open-minded, and be willing to compromise to ensure that everyone has a great time.

No matter if you prefer solo trips or family vacations, there are a few key tips to keep in mind to make the most of your travels. First and foremost, don’t overpack – traveling light will make it easier to move around and explore. Be open to trying new foods and experiences, and don’t be afraid to step out of your comfort zone. Take plenty of photos to capture your memories, but also remember to put down your phone and enjoy the moment. And most importantly, be respectful of the local culture and environment, and always leave a positive impact wherever you go.
